A law firm in Rancho Cucamonga, CA is seeking an Immigration Attorney with 1-4 years of experience to join their dedicated Immigration Team. The successful candidate will report to the Sr. Associate Attorney and will be responsible for managing a diverse caseload, interacting with clients, and working collaboratively with attorneys and legal assistants. This role involves representing clients in various immigration matters, preparing applications, and providing strategic legal guidance.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Report directly to the Sr. Associate Attorney.
  • Manage a caseload of immigration cases, including both non-detained and detained individuals.
  • Conduct intakes and visits to detained individuals at immigration centers.
  • Represent clients in removal proceedings before the Immigration Court and Board of Immigration Appeals.
  • Prepare and review diverse immigration applications, including removal defense, family-based petitions, and other USCIS applications.
  • Review and make necessary adjustments to immigration application packets.
  • Present and collaborate with law enforcement, prosecutorial offices, and community-based organizations on changes in immigration law.
  • Meet with potential clients for strategic consultations and develop appropriate case strategies.
  • Develop strategies and prepare clients and witnesses for court or USCIS testimony.
  • Provide legal analysis to identify possible benefits for clients’ cases.
  • Prepare and submit legal briefs for a variety of immigration cases.
  • Collaborate with the Immigration Team of Attorneys and legal assistants to ensure effective case management and client service.
